Water-Saving Commode Options
For those seeking to conserve water, water-saving commode choices use an outstanding alternative to basic designs. These commodes are designed to make use of considerably much less water per flush, making them an environmentally-friendly and cost-efficient option for your shower room.
Twin flush bathrooms are a preferred water-saving alternative, including 2 buttons or bars that allow you to select between a complete or partial flush. The partial flush usually uses just 0.8 to 1.6 gallons of water, while the full flush uses around 1.6 gallons - a substantial reduction from the 3.5 to 5 gallons made use of by traditional toilets.
Another green choice is the composting toilet. These distinct systems damage down waste without the demand for water, rather relying upon a natural disintegration procedure. Composting toilets can conserve thousands of gallons of water every year and are ideal for homes or cabins without accessibility to a municipal sewer system.
While they call for some extra upkeep, composting commodes offer a lasting and water-efficient service.

Power Efficiency Advantages
One key advantage of tankless water heaters is their exceptional power effectiveness contrasted to conventional tank-based designs. Unlike standard water heaters that regularly keep a big storage tank of water warmed, tankless systems just warmth water as needed. This on-demand home heating implies you're not losing energy preserving a complete tank of warm water when you aren't using it.
Tankless hot water heater can also be paired with solar water heaters for even greater power financial savings.
Additionally, numerous tankless designs are ENERGY STAR accredited, meaning they fulfill strict guidelines for energy efficiency set by the united state Environmental Protection Agency. These high-efficiency scores translate to lower utility expenses and a smaller ecological impact.
You'll observe the difference in your month-to-month energy costs, specifically if you're replacing an old, ineffective storage tank water heater. With no standby warm losses, tankless systems give warm water efficiently, providing you the comfort you require while reducing your power usage.

Radiant Floor Home Heating: Convenience and Effectiveness
Radiant flooring furnace provide unequaled convenience by delicately warming the surfaces around you, creating a cozy and evenly dispersed warmth throughout your space.
Unlike conventional forced-air systems, radiant heating utilizes a network of pipes mounted below your floors to distribute cozy water, efficiently moving warmth to the space above. While the preliminary setup can be extra complex and costly, the long-lasting advantages often outweigh these difficulties.
Among the primary benefits of glowing floor heating is its phenomenal energy efficiency. By heating the surface areas directly, rather than warming the air, these systems can operate at lower temperatures, decreasing your energy intake and energy bills.
Furthermore, the also warm circulation gets rid of cold spots and drafts, supplying a much more comfy and constant temperature throughout your home.
Nonetheless, correct installment and continuous upkeep are crucial for the excellent performance of a radiant flooring heating unit. Making certain the pipes are effectively shielded and sealed can be an intricate procedure, and any kind of issues with the system may call for professional intervention.
With the appropriate competence and care, though, radiant flooring heating can be a highly reliable and comfy heating remedy for your home.

Ductless Mini-Split Warm Pumps
Ductless mini-split heat pumps provide a versatile and effective alternative to typical ducted systems, allowing you to warm and great particular areas of your home without the need for substantial ductwork.
These small systems consist of https://sandwichplumber.co.uk/ an outdoor compressor and several interior air-handling devices, which are connected by refrigerant lines.
When it involves installment considerations, ductless mini-splits are normally easier to set up than main systems, as they do not need the extensive ductwork that can be tough and expensive to contribute to an existing home.
Regarding upkeep demands, ductless mini-splits are generally very easy to preserve.
 
The interior units usually have washable air filters that you can clean up every couple of months, and the exterior unit calls for periodic cleansing and examination.
Nevertheless, it is essential to have the system serviced yearly by a qualified technician to ensure peak efficiency and energy effectiveness.
